Commander, I Marine Expeditionary Force

E711126

The Commander, I Marine Expeditionary Force is the senior officer responsible for leading and overseeing the U.S. Marine Corps’ I MEF, a major combat-ready formation capable of rapid deployment and large-scale expeditionary operations.
